Tuesday, July 29
8:43 a.m. A hit-and-run was reported along South Lincoln Avenue. No one was injured. A report was taken.
10:41 a.m. A bike was reported stolen on Hiawatha Court.
10:59 a.m. A man reported that a $200 check he had written for a set of weights had been changed to $300. The matter is under investigation.
12:30 p.m. A two-vehicle, noninjury accident occurred along South Lincoln Avenue.
1:30 p.m. A business along Downhill Drive reported that items have been stolen from its vending machine.
1:58 p.m. A welfare check was requested for an 83-year-old woman who would not answer her phone. The police checked on the woman, and she was OK.
2:03 p.m. A two-vehicle accident occurred outside of City Hall on 10th Street. No one was injured.
2:30 p.m. A civil standby was requested for a man who wanted to retrieve belongings from a condo on Cypress Court.
2:33 p.m. A two-vehicle, noninjury accident occurred at the intersection of Eighth and Oak streets. A citation was given.
4:30 p.m. A screaming man was reported at a hotel along Lincoln Avenue. He was no longer screaming when the police arrived.
4:52 p.m. Someone reported possible stalking along Tamarack Drive. A report was taken.
4:53 p.m. A woman was reported falling into the side of the road on South Lincoln Avenue. The woman was gone when police arrived.
5:06 p.m. A hit-and-run occurred at Anglers Court. Police located the vehicle that caused the accident.
7:43 p.m. A 10-year-old boy was reported lost in the 700 block of Lincoln Avenue. He was later found.
8:55 p.m. A purse was found at the Heritage Park soccer fields.
9:25 p.m. A disturbance was reported at Yampa Valley Medical Center.
9:35 p.m. A man came into a restaurant on the 500 block of Lincoln Avenue highly intoxicated. He was asked to leave and then the restaurant called the police asking for a welfare check on the man.
9:39 p.m. Juveniles were reported playing tag and daring each other to get close to cars at the intersection of Eighth Street and Lincoln Avenue.
10:12 p.m. Loud music and people talking on a porch were reported coming from a condo near Ski Time Square. The noise had stopped by the time police arrived.
